VOL. IV.] SATURDAY, OCTOBER 24, 1857. [No. XXXIX.
Provincial Secretary's Office,
Christchurch, 24th October, 1857.
THE Deputy Superintendent directs the following notification to be published for general information.
R. PACKER,
Provincial Secretary.
I, CHARLES BOWEN, the Deputy-Superintendent of the Province of Canterbury, in virtue of the powers vested in me by the 43rd clause of the Waste Lands' Regulations, now in force within the said Province, do hereby reserve from sale the portion of land hereinafter described, that is to say—
Fifty acres situate near Rangiora, having 12½ chains frontage to the Harewood Road, east of adjoining Section 444.
The whole of such land, or such part thereof as the Waste Lands Board shall adjudge to be granted to William Reeves, by way of payment for work done in accordance with a contract approved on the 26th day of September, 1857, for surveying and laying out the direct road from Kaiapoi to Rangiora; to be reserved till the 1st day of December next.
Forty acres more or less situate in Charteris bay, District of Lyttelton bounded on the northward by section 125 and 129, on the eastward by the stream running through the valley being about 11½ chains wide by 35 chains long, subject to Pre-emptive right No. 129.
The whole of such land, or such part thereof as the Waste Lands Board shall adjudge to be granted to John Chalmers, in part payment for work done in accordance with two contracts approved on the 2nd day of July, 1857, and the 15th day of July, 1857, respectively, for work to be done on the Sumner Road; to be reserved until the 1st day of November next.
